2018. február 3., szombat

Böngészőháború: Opera, WebKit, Blink (...de már 2018 van!)

Egy kevéske idő bizony eltelt az utolsó bejegyzés megírása óta. Nos, azóta a böngészőháború - legalábbis a korábbi formában - gyakorlatilag megszűnt, a gyártók a harc helyett közös dokumentációkat gondoznak - persze hozzá kell tenni, hogy gyakorlatilag a tech gigászok kezébe került szinte a komplett piac, ha pedig a technológiát nézzük, a blink (lánykori nevén webkit) motor lassan mindent kiszorít - ahogy a google chrome is. Sőt, külsőre már az egykori mumus internet explorer windows 10-el érkező edge nevű utóda is a chrome-ra hajaz, ahogy a firefox felülete is egyre közelebb áll hozzá. Ráadásul közös szabványt kaptak a kiegészítők - immár szigorúan html, js, css alapon készülnek, web extension-nek neveztetnek.
Apple fronton nem sokat változott a helyzet, a Safari továbbra is az általuk fejlesztett webkit-en alapul, de hülye is lenne beengedni a blinket (google) az operációs rendszerébe. Az ios (iPhone, iPad) továbbra is igen szigurú a böngészőkkel, nem enged be más motort a gépezetbe, így - bár van chrome és firefox is ios-ra, azok nem natív appok, hanem plusz tulajdonságokkal felturbózott safari-k, de hasonlóképp működik már az android is - az android webview réteg a chrome-on alapul, majd erre a rétegre húzzák rá az egyes gyártók a saját brand-böngészőt (pl. samsung.) De itt viszont van firefox, opera, dolphin stb. a saját motorjával.

Opera: prestóról blinkre - avagy íme, a 2013-ban elkezdett bejegyzés:


Nem túl rég jelentették be az Opera böngésző "motorcseréjét", ezzel gyakorlatilag megszűnik a 4 nagyobb böngészőmotor egyike, a Presto fejlesztése. A jövőben a Webkit hajtja majd az Operát is - illetve mégsem, hiszen időközben a Google bejelentette a Chromium / Chrome alapjául is szolgáló, gyorsan terjeszkedő  Webkit lecserélését az egtyébként annak klónozásából előállított Blink nevű motorra.
Mivel az Opera is a nyílt forrású Chroimumra építi az új böngészőt, a böngésző következő generációja szintén a  Blinkre fog épülni.

2013. január 8., kedd

Aviary - képszerkesztők mobilon 3.

A napokban megérkezett az önálló / hivatalos Aviary képszerkesztő mobil eszközökre (iOS, Android, WP7). A korábban Aviary HTML5 photo editor (Feather) néven ismert, asztali böngészőkből és mobilokról is jól használható felülete ismerős lehet, hiszen több fotómegosztó - szerkesztő is ezt használja beintegrálva, hiszen idáig erre nyújtott lehetőséget az Aviary Android SDK segítségével, illetve a megfelelő API key birtokában akár egy  mobil alkalmazás  vagy weblap adminisztrációs felületébe is beilleszthetjük.














Android - iOS





HTML5 mikroadat-generátor webalkalmazások

A Google, Yahoo és Bing által egyaránt támogatott mikroadatokkal (kezdeményezés: schema.org) bár nem nehéz ellátni meglévő kódunkat "kézzel" sem, azonban jó szolgálatot tehet kedvenc tartalomkezelőnkhöz egy modul, ami dinamikusan látja el mikroadatokkal az adott bejegyzést, oldalt, fotót, vagy egy termék értékelését, paramétereit egy webáruházban.
Jelen bejegyzés tárgyát azonban online, regisztráció és telepítés nélkül használható, mikroadatokat generáló webes alkalmazások képezik.

microdatagenerator.org


Egy alapszintű eszköz, ami a Local Business sémára épül - azaz alapvetően a helyi információkat adja hozzá kódunkhoz (cím, város, telefonszám, weblap, geo koordináták), ezen belül további sémákkiválasztását nem teszi lehetővé.

microdatagenerator.com


A rendkívül hasonló domainnel rendelkező microdatagenerator.com is hasonló elven működik, beírjuk az űrlapokba a kívánt adatokat, majd megkapjuk a használható HTML kódot. Itt azonban már több taxonómia közül választhatunk, a Local és E-Commerce fő-menüpontok alatt kereshetjük meg a nekünk szükséges sémát.

microdatagenerator.com - HTML5 microdata 



A teljesség igénye nélkül néhány az itt generálható sémák közül:


  • Local Business: Dentist Schema, Real Estate Schema, Restaurant Schema, Hotel Schema (kísérleti)

  • E-Commerce: Reviews Schema (a hReview mikroformátum megfelelője), Aggregate Rating Schema (ezzel elég gyakran találkozhatunk a google találati listán, a Rich Snippet csillagok formájában jelzi egy adott termék értékelését), Product Description Schema

Természetesen ez a két eszköz közel sem fedi le a létező mikroadatokat, de kiindulásnak elég lehet, a struktúra alapján és a schema.org tanulmányozásával a többivel sem lehet nagy gondunk.

2011. november 16., szerda

Google Web Fonts - új kinézet, 291 font, gyűjtemények

Nem is olyan rég újdonságnak számított a Google Font Directory / Google Font API, ami a CSS3 szabványban meglévő egyedi betűtípusok gyors, könnyű beágyazását teszi lehetővé flash, canvas / kép generálás nélkül, ráadásul nem utolsósorban böngészőfüggetlen megoldást is jelent.



Természetesen nem a Google az eslső, aki webes "betűtípus-könyvtárat" tett elérhetővé, hiszen a TypeKit is szép kis nevet szerzett már magának, de az pl. fizetős - illetve ingyenes TypeKit fiókkal ha jól emlékszem 1 betűtípust ingyen is felhasználhatunk egy adott domainhez, de más szolgáltatók - pl. wordpress.com is lehetővé teszik a használatát - de ott van még ingyenes alternatívaként a Kernest.com vagy a FontSquirrel is, de ezekről majd máskor..



Eleinte talán úgy 30-40 betűtípus lehetett a Google Font Directory készletében, ez a szám azonban folyamatosan nőtt, ma már 291 font közül választhatunk, melyek között igaz, még mindig sok olyat találni, ami nem tartalmaz bizonyos számunkra elengedhetetlen karaktereket, pl.: ő, ü, ű - de azért akad szép számmal olyan font is, ami már igen.

Természetesen a betűtípusok beágyazását egy egyszerű webalkalmazás segíti, (korábban az alkalmazni kívánt font egyes css tulajdonságait is beállíthattuk, mint letter-spacing, line-height stb.) ahol megkapjuk a kívánt betűkészlethez tartozó kódot, amit elhelyezünk oldalunk szekciójában - ráadásul még választhatunk is a következő módszerek közül (Supermercado Google Web Font):




css standard:
 <link href='http://fonts.googleapis.com/css?family=Supermercado+One' rel='stylesheet' type='text/css'>


@import:
 @import url(http://fonts.googleapis.com/css?family=Supermercado+One);


javascript:
<script type="text/javascript">

WebFontConfig = {

google: { families: [ 'Supermercado+One::latin' ] }

};

(function() {

var wf = document.createElement('script');

wf.src = ('https:' == document.location.protocol ? 'https' : 'http') +

'://ajax.googleapis.com/ajax/libs/webfont/1/webfont.js';

wf.type = 'text/javascript';

wf.async = 'true';

var s = document.getElementsByTagName('script')[0];

s.parentNode.insertBefore(wf, s);

})(); 

</script>

Kiválaszthatjó még (már ha komplett betűtípus-családról beszélünk) a normal, bold, italic verzió, és egy grafikonnal adja tudtunkra a google a font betöltődési idejét is, és javasolja, hogy csak a nekünk szükséges font stílust pipáljunk be elkerülve ezzel a többi felesleges betöltődését.

Újdonságnak számít, hogy az egyes betűtípusokat gyűjteményekhez adhatjuk (Add "Supermercado One" to your collection), ezeket aztán le is tölthetjük, így akár saját szerverünkön is tárolhatjuk a fontokat.

Nemrég valaki a font letöltésben tovább ment, és lehetővé teszi nekünk az összes, Google Font Directory-ban lévő betűtípus letöltését / download google fonts: http://joemaller.com/1856/download-google-fonts/

Google Web Fonts

2011. július 28., csütörtök

Google+ és Google profiladatok biztonsági mentése

Mi az a Google Takeout?


Nemrég akadtam rá a Google account beállításainál erre a hasznos funkcióra - név szerint az adatok letöltésére, ahol szinte mindenről kaphatunk biztonsági mentést, amit a Google+ rendszerén belül használunk - így a Buzz, a +1 button, Google profil, a G+ hírfolyam (Stream), körök és kapcsolatok (Circles and Contacts) - sőt, még a Picasaweb rendszeren lévő fotóink is - egyaránt menthetőek pár kattintással.

A rendszer lehetővé teszi az összes létező adat egyszerre történő mentését és az egyes kiválasztott szolgáltatásokhoz tartozó adatok  mentését szintúgy, a kapott eredmény minden esetben egy zip fájl, amiben almappánként jelennek meg az egyes Google szolgáltatásokhoz tartozó adatok.

Amit menthetünk a Google profilunkból:

  • A Google Buzz állapotfrissítéseinket html formában menti (minden egyes bejegyzés egy html fájlba kerül),
  •  Circles and Contacts: a névjegyeket vCard (.vcf) formátumban,
  • a Google profilunk adatait egy .json fájlban kapjuk vissza
  • a Google+ hírfolyamot (stream) pedig a Buzz-hoz hasonlóan különálló html állományokban,
  • a +1 button segítségével szavazatot kapott linkeket pedig egy bookmarks.html fájlban tárolja
 Ha be vagyunk jelentkezve a Google  -be, a fenti sávon megjelenő profilnevünk alatti lenyíló menüből elérhető Account Setting menüpontra kattintva érhetjük el ezt a szolgáltatást Data liberation néven - vagy direkt link: https://plus.google.com/u/0/settings/exportdata

A konkurens szolgáltatások (legalábbis a Twitter vagy a Facebook) nem rendelkeznek ilyen lehetőséggel, külső webes alkalmazás segítségével mondjuk erre is van lehetőség - ilyen pl. a Tweetstream

A biztonsági mentés folyamatának néhány része képekben - Data Liberation:




2011. július 26., kedd

Picplz - képszerkesztők mobilon 2.

A PicPlz megszűnt. Sajnos elesett a csatamezőn, ahol - lassan úgy tűnik - már csak a Google és a Facebook nyerhet. Nemrég ugye megjelent az Instagram Androidra is, a friss alkalmazás megjelenését követően aztán jött a hír, hogy megvette az fb. A PicPlz mellett egy másik, hasonló funkciókkal bíró, gyarapodó közösséget maga mögött tudó alkalmazás és egyben képmegosztó szolgáltatás, a Lightbox is erre a sorsra jutott, konkrétan a következő üzenetet olvastam nem túl rég a bejelentkezést követően:

"Lightbox is joining Facebook!"

A PicPlz volt az első, gyorsszerkesztést (by Aviary) és effektezést, emellett fotómegosztást - továbbmegosztást (tumblr, twitter, facebook, dropbox...) lehetővé tevő alkalmazás a telefonomon, és ez is volt a kedvencem, hiába érkezett meg az Instagram - valahogy alapból többet tudott, és akár a Lightbox (amiről szintén születőben volt egy írásom...), webes felületen keresztül is jól használható volt.

Nyugodj békében, PicPlz...!
A picplz.com egy határozottan egyszerű, (nem csak) mobil képmegosztó - képszerkesztő szolgáltatás fókuszban a pillanatok alatt alkalmazható effekteken, helyzetmegosztáson és a különböző közösségi oldalakon való publikáláson.

Természetesen létezik natív Android és iPhone alkalmazás a fotószerkesztőről, jómagam Android felhasználó vagyok, így a droid appról tudom leírni a véleményem - 100 %-ig elégedett vagyok vele. Használom is szívesen, így néz ki fotófolyamom a picplz.com-on.

A picplz alkalmazás indításakor kiválaszthatjuk, hogy meglévő képet szeretnénk megosztani és effektezni, vagy egyenesen indíthatjuk a kamerát ami főleg akkor jó, ha szeretnénk a képpel együtt a helyzetünket is rögzíteni.

A folyamatosan bővülő effektek között pedig van '70's (hetvenes éveket idéző szépia hatás), Russian Toy Kamera és még sok más, mindez keretes és képkeret mentes verzióban.

A szűrők előnye a mobilfotózás során egyértelmű, ugyanis egy nyers mobilfotó többnyire távol áll a tökéletestől, a jó témaválasztás plusz egy jól eltalált effektus azonban sokat dobhat a végeredményen - véleményem szerint ebben rejlik a picplz legnagyobb erénye.

Picplz - instant film effekt (kivételesen nem mobilfotó)

Ha szeretnénk, akár a Dropbox-ra is készít biztonsági mentést az eredeti és az átdolgozott képekről egyaránt.


picplz.com

2011. június 3., péntek

Google +1 button

A Google most jelentette be hivatalosan a +1 gomb "bevezetését" - ez gyakorlatilag úgy működik, mint a facebook like, azaz kiírja azt a számot, ahányan rákattintottak, like-olták, "+1-elték" az adott oldalt. Nem csak ez az egy hasonlóság van a népszerű közösségi oldallal - ugyanis a nemrég megjelenésében is frissített Google profiloldalnál megjelenik egy új menüpont, amire kattintva a +1-ezett url-ek listája jelenik meg.

Ez a találati listán is meg fog jelenni - nyilván egyelőre csak az angol nyelvű google.com-on, és csak google fiókba történő bejelentkezés után.

A Google +1 gomb természetesen blogspot megosztás gombjai közé is bekerült, de itt is hasonló akár a facebook-nál - bármely weboldalba beilleszthető a like, vagyis +1 button.

A Google +1 button működése:




+1 webmestereknek

Google+


Időközben megjelent a többek között a Google +1 button-t is integráló Google+, azaz a keresőóriás Facebook-konkurensnek szánt közösségi szolgáltatása - ha szeretnél meghívót, még tudok küldeni, semmit nem kérek cserébe - részletek itt: Google+ meghívás

2010. október 22., péntek

CRM rendszerek - ügyfélkezelés webes alkalmazásokkal

A webes alkalmazások világának bemutatása során nem hagyhatom ki a CRM rendszereket sem. Az ügyfélkapcsolatok kezelését segítő megoldások közül számos ingyenes és fizetős lehetőség létezik,  ezek jelentős része pedig jelen blog témájának is megfelel, hiszen jelentős részük böngészőben fut.

A CRM - azaz Customer relationship management, magyarul ügyfélkapcsolat-kezelés fogalma egy cég partnerei felé irányuló folyamatok leírását foglalja magában.
Az összes CRM szoftver célja az, hogy a kívánt folyamatokat támogassa, és természetesen a meglévő és a leendő ügyfelekkel kapcsolatos információkat eltárolja.  A CRM rendszer felépítése lehetőséget nyújt a jogosultságok kezelésére, így a benne szereplő adatokat a cégen belül különböző részlegek és azok dolgozói érhetik el.

Tömören: egy jó CRM rendszer címlisták és cég információk, feladatlisták, találkozók és úgynevezett lehetőség listák megosztására alkalmas.

Sugar CRM

sugarcrm.hu

Egy alapvetően nyílt forrású (legalábbis a SugarForge community edition, egyébként csak trial verziót lehet letölteni a hivatalos oldalról), böngészőből használható, szerverre telepíthető PHP / MySQL alapú vállalatirányítási rendszer - talán ez a legismertebb alternatíva - természetesen a Microsoft Dynamics CRM mellett, amit előszeretettel használnak a kisebb-nagyobb vállalatok. A Sugar CRM - mint a többi hasonló rendszer - lehetővé teszi a jelentősebb levelezőprogramokból való importlást / exportálást (legalábbis az Outlook esetében biztosan működik).



Microsoft Dynamics CRM


A vállalatirányításhoz, ügyfélkapcsolatok kezeléséhez sem kevés szállal kötődő Microsoft (ld. Exchange, stb.) saját CRM rendszere. Ma már akár a twitterrel is együttműködik, a Social Networking Accelerator névre hallgató funkció figyeli a vásárlók viselkedését a közösségi médiákon, és valós időben frissíti az aktuális szolgáltatásaikat, termékeiket - úgy tudom, egyelőre csak a twittert támogatja a Microsoft Dynamics CRM ügyfélkapcsolat-kezelő rendszer.
Természetesen együttműködik a Microsoft irodai szoftvereivel, és webes, böngészőben futtatható felülettel is rendelkezik.





Zoho CRM

http://crm.zoho.com/

A Zoho Online Office már korábban be lett mutatva ebben a blogban, szerintem messze a legjobb online irodai alkalmazás, ami szinte mindent magában foglal a dokumentumszerkesztőn, táblázatkezelőn, levelezőn át a wikiig és természetesen a CRM is a rendszer része. A Google Apps-be is integrálhatjuk.



Karma CRM


A Karma CRM egy jelenleg még béta állapotban lévő webalkalmazás, ami jelenleg teljesen ingyenes, fizetési modellt csak azután dolgoznak ki, ha már kilépett ebből a stádiumból. Webes felületen kell regisztrálni, ahol a felhasználó kap egy aldomaint, ahol aztán később kezelheti az ügyfélkapcsolatokat. Ahogy a videóban is látható, szép, ízléses és jellegzetesen mai design jellemzi a webalkalmazás felületét.



A teljesség igénye nélkül - pár további CRM a weben: salesforce.com, crm-free.com, salespush.com, fatfreecrm.com (ezutóbbi Ruby On Rails alapú).